The Unattainable Obsession: Analyzing Tokio Hotel's 'Thema Nr.1'

Tokio Hotel's song 'Thema Nr.1' delves into the theme of an all-consuming obsession with an enigmatic figure. The lyrics describe a person who captivates everyone around her, becoming the central focus of their thoughts and conversations. This figure is so mesmerizing that she dominates the minds of those who encounter her, to the point where she becomes their 'Thema Nummer eins'—their number one topic. The repetition of numbers one through six emphasizes her pervasive influence, suggesting that she occupies every aspect of their lives.

The song also touches on the fleeting nature of this obsession. The lyrics mention that she takes you by the hand in dreams, only to disappear upon waking. This metaphor highlights the elusive and ephemeral quality of the obsession, making it even more tantalizing and frustrating. The figure is described as being more fascinating than any other, even surpassing pop culture icons like Britney Spears, indicating her unique and unparalleled allure.

Furthermore, the song explores the emotional toll of this obsession. The lyrics reveal a sense of sadness and helplessness, as the protagonist acknowledges that this figure will always remain their number one topic, despite the pain it causes. The line 'Du guckst sie an und weinst' (You look at her and cry) encapsulates the bittersweet nature of this fixation. The song suggests that the obsession is addictive, with the figure knowing the power she holds over those who are captivated by her.
